Loyalist College will distribute 282 awards to students at the 22nd Annual Undergraduate Awards Ceremony on Tuesday evening. 

At $160,575, these awards bring the total value of awards presented through the Awards Office this academic year to more than $287,174. Of that amount, over $115,896 has been provided by donors through the College Foundation. The awards ceremony is an opportunity to recognize the achievements and talents of student recipients and the generosity of private donors, service clubs, community partners and the College Foundation. 

Financial assistance makes a significant difference in helping to set students up for success now and in the future as contributing members of our community. Four new awards will be presented, including:

  • Hastings County Women’s Institute Bursary for a female student from Hastings County.
  • Shaun Best Memorial Award for a second-year Photojournalism student.  
  • Jim Harrington Premier’s Award for a returning student in a Technology program.  
  • Corps of Commissionaires Award for a student registered in a program within the School of Justice Studies.
